Accession of Moldova to the European Union - Wikipedia
The accession of Moldova to the European Union (EU) is on the current agenda for future enlargement of the EU. Following an application by Moldova in March 2022, Moldova was officially granted candidate status by the EU on 22 June 2022.

EU trade relations with Moldova
The EU is Moldova's biggest trade partner, accounting for 53.7% of its total trade in 2023, followed by Ukraine (13.1%) and China (8.1%). Moldova's proportion of trade with Russia has fallen significantly and now represents only 3.7% of Moldova’s total trade.
Moldova–European Union Association Agreement - Wikipedia
The Moldova–European Union Association Agreement is a treaty between the European Union (EU), Euratom, their 27 Member States and Moldova that establishes a political and economic association between the two parties.
